172 miles (277 km) | |
Train | |
$33 - | |
Train • $33 (€30) • 4 h 3 min | |
Train • $33 (€30) • 4 h 3 min | |
Deutsche Bahn |
Travel 172 miles (277 km) by train between Baden-Baden and Lausanne. The most popular travel companies which serve this journey are Deutsche Bahn among others. Travelers can even take a direct train from Baden-Baden to Lausanne.
Train | |
---|---|
Cheapest price | €30Cheapest |
Average price | €41Cheapest |
Average duration | 4h 3m |
Direct Options | |
First departure | 12:04 AM |
Last departure | 11:44 PM |
No. of daily departures | 8 |
Companies |
|
How to get from Baden-Baden to Lausanne by train, bus or flight.
The best way to travel from Baden-Baden to Lausanne is by taking a train because it’s the best combination of price and speed.
Find all the dates and times for this journey by train, bus, flight, and ferry .
Find the best route between Baden-Baden and Lausanne with Omio's travel partners Deutsche Bahn! You'll find the best deals, schedules and tickets when comparing and booking the most affordable trip for you.
Deutsche Bahn (DB) is Germany’s main provider of travel services and makes on average about 40,000 domestic and international journeys per day. Deutsche Bahn’s fleet of travel includes the high-speed ICE (Intercity Express) as well as the IC (Intercity), EC (Eurocity), IRE (Interregio-Express), RE (Regional Express) and RB (Regionalbahn), which differ in terms of comfort and the time needed to travel. For example, while toilets are standard amenities, services like onboard restaurants or free WiFi are only available on certain train types and routes. Deutsche Bahn is well-known for its wide range of fares like Super Saver, Saver, and Flexible and discount cards like the Bahncard 25, 50 and 100, which you can also use for your Baden-Baden to Lausanne travel.
There are 1 ways to get from Baden-Baden to Lausanne: train.
The cheapest way to travel from Baden-Baden to Lausanne is a train with an average price of $33 (€30).
This is compared to other travel options from Baden-Baden to Lausanne:
A train is () less than a bus for this journey with tickets for a bus from Baden-Baden to Lausanne costing on average ().
The quickest way to travel from Baden-Baden to Lausanne is by train, which takes on average 4 h 3 min compared to other travel options that take longer:
The Baden-Baden to Lausanne distance is around 172 miles (277 km).
The average frequency per day from Baden-Baden to Lausanne is:
However, we recommend checking specific travel dates for your route from Baden-Baden to Lausanne as scheduled services by train can vary by season or day of the week.
These are the most popular departure and arrival points from Baden-Baden to Lausanne:
The following travel companies offer services from Baden-Baden to Lausanne:
Yes, there are direct services available from Baden-Baden to Lausanne with the following travel companies:
Direct services tend to save you time and add more convenience in getting you to Lausanne as you won't need to transfer at another stop in between, so it's worth paying attention to before booking your tickets between Baden-Baden and Lausanne.
Here are some other resources that might have the information you need